The 'Xôi Lạc TV' system was dismantled, and 30 suspects were prosecuted.

Hung Yen Provincial Police have prosecuted 30 suspects involved in an illegal broadcasting ring for sports and movie content on the "Xôi Lạc TV" system, while also organizing and operating online gambling activities.

The Investigation Police Agency of Hung Yen Provincial Police has initiated a case and prosecuted 30 suspects related to an illegal broadcasting ring for sports and movie content on the "Xôi Lạc TV" website system. The case is identified as involving copyright infringement and related rights violations, as well as organizing and operating online gambling.

According to the Department of Cybersecurity and High-Tech Crime Prevention (A05 - Ministry of Public Security), two key masterminds leading the ring are P.N.D. (born 1979) and N.C.D. (born 1993), both residing in Hanoi. The subjects built a streaming website system to illegally broadcast numerous sports and movie contents copyrighted by legitimate distributors.

The investigation revealed that this system operated on a large scale, involved many participants, and was tightly organized. Members were assigned to different departments and operated under the guise of technology companies to conceal their illegal activities.

Beyond broadcasting pirated content, the "Xôi Lạc TV" system also integrated advertisements, links, and mechanisms to redirect viewers to online betting and gambling platforms. This was identified as the primary revenue source, leading to various related cybercrime issues.

On February 2, 2026, authorities coordinated to dismantle this ring. Immediately afterward, the entire "Xôi Lạc TV" website system unexpectedly ceased operations without any notice. Related social media pages and commentator accounts also stopped updating new content.

Authorities stated that dismantling this system helps protect intellectual property rights online and curbs illegal gambling activities. The public is advised not to access or share links to sports and movie streams from copyright-infringing websites to avoid risks such as malware, personal data theft, or being lured into online gambling.
